Replaced keyboard not working

Hi,

I replaced my keyboard on my MacBook pro 17" 2011 (early)

Backlight is on , keys feel great, power button works...

But the keyboard itself will not type.

I am waiting on a new trackpad ribbon ... I ripped mine by accident.

I checked the ribon connection to the logic board cleaned it with ISO but still the same.
